The Wilton Beavers, supported by Wester Drug of Wilton and Muscatine, Partners for Profit Fundraising, and the Livestock Risk Management Partnership, clinched an exhilarating victory against MFL Marmac with a final score of 40-14. This win propels them into the sub-state playoffs, showcasing a stellar performance by Drew Keith and Owen Housel.

Quarterback Drew Keith led the charge with two impressive touchdown passes, including a memorable 60-yard throw to Kate Serrata. Owen Housel dominated on the ground, contributing significantly to the Beavers' offensive success. The defense held strong, effectively neutralizing MFL Marmac's renowned run game, with standout performances from Owen Haskell, Hayden Hill, and Gabe Brisker.

While special teams showed areas for improvement, with Gatlin Rogers missing two extra points, the overall team performance was commendable. The game atmosphere was electric, with enthusiastic support from fans and an impeccable officiating crew. As the Beavers prepare to face Regina next week, they aim to refine their game and maintain their momentum.
